2. Assist

Trainers with good help may also help to stop shin splints by retaining your ft and ankles in a impartial place. This helps to scale back the quantity of stress in your shins, which might result in shin splints. There are a variety of various options that may contribute to a shoe’s help, together with:

  • Arch help: Arch help helps to maintain your ft in a impartial place and forestall them from rolling inward (pronation) or outward (supination). This may also help to scale back the quantity of stress in your shins.
  • Heel counter: The heel counter is the a part of the shoe that surrounds your heel. heel counter will assist to maintain your heel in place and forestall it from shifting round, which might additionally assist to scale back the quantity of stress in your shins.
  • Midsole: The midsole is the a part of the shoe that’s between the outsole and the higher. midsole will present cushioning and help, which may also help to scale back the quantity of affect in your shins.
  • Outsole: The outsole is the a part of the shoe that comes into contact with the bottom. outsole will present traction and stability, which may also help to stop you from slipping and falling, which might additionally result in shin splints.

3. Match

Correctly fitted trainers are important for stopping blisters and different foot issues that may result in shin splints. Footwear which are too tight or too free could cause friction and irritation, which might result in blisters. Blisters may be painful and make it troublesome to run, and so they can even turn out to be contaminated. As well as, footwear that don’t match properly could cause your ft to pronate or supinate, which might put stress in your shins and result in shin splints.

  • Aspect 2: Pronation and Supination

    Pronation is the inward rolling of the foot while you stroll or run. Supination is the outward rolling of the foot while you stroll or run. Each pronation and supination can put stress in your shins and result in shin splints. Footwear that don’t match properly could cause your ft to pronate or supinate greater than they need to, which might improve your threat of growing shin splints.

Suggestions for Selecting the Finest Operating Footwear for Shin Splints

Shin splints are a standard downside for runners, however they are often prevented and alleviated by choosing the proper trainers. Listed below are some ideas that will help you select the most effective trainers for shin splints:

Tip 1: Search for footwear with good cushioning. Cushioning helps to soak up shock and scale back affect on the shins. This may also help to stop and alleviate shin splints.

Tip 2: Select footwear with good help. Assist helps to maintain the ft and ankles in a impartial place, which may also help to stop shin splints. Search for footwear with arch help, heel counter, and midsole.

Tip 3: Be sure that the footwear match properly. Footwear which are too tight or too free could cause blisters and different foot issues that may result in shin splints. When attempting on trainers, make it possible for they’re comfortable however not too tight. There ought to be a couple of half-inch of area between your longest toe and the top of the shoe.

Tip 4: Think about your working type. If you’re a heel striker, it’s possible you’ll want footwear with extra cushioning within the heel. If you’re a midfoot or forefoot striker, it’s possible you’ll want footwear with extra cushioning within the forefoot.

Tip 5: Break in your new footwear steadily. Do not put on your new trainers for lengthy runs immediately. Begin by carrying them for brief walks and runs, and steadily improve the gap and depth of your runs as your ft get used to the footwear.

Tip 6: Exchange your trainers frequently. Trainers ought to be changed each 300 to 500 miles, or extra usually in the event that they present indicators of damage and tear. When you’ve got shin splints, it is very important substitute your footwear extra usually to make sure that they’re offering the help and cushioning you want.
